Tucked away in Harpley, this double-fronted period cottage offers classic Norfolk character with practical, ready-to-live-in accommodation. Two generous double bedrooms with exposed beams and a main bedroom fireplace give authentic charm, while a bright, double-height kitchen and cosy reception room provide comfortable daily living. The south-facing front garden and rear gravelled patio create pleasant outdoor spaces; private off-street parking is accessed from the rear.
The house is offered chain-free and presents strong holiday-let potential or a comfortable downsizer’s home. Thick solid walls make the reception room naturally cool in summer and snug in winter. The layout is straightforward with a ground-floor family bathroom and an en-suite WC off the principal bedroom, making single-floor living possible for many buyers.
Buyers should note a few material points: heating is oil-fired with a boiler and radiators, the property has an EPC rating of F, and the walls are assumed to be solid brick with no insulation. Broadband speeds in the village are reported slow. These factors may affect running costs and future improvement plans, but they also offer scope to add value through targeted works (insulation, heating upgrade, renewable options).
Set in a quiet village location between King’s Lynn and Fakenham, Harpley provides a peaceful rural lifestyle with basic amenities close by and easy access to the North Norfolk coast. For downsizers seeking character and walkable countryside, or investors targeting holiday-let income, this cottage combines immediate usability with sensible renovation potential.
